A musty smell in the basement or crawl space is usually moisture you can't see yet, not just "old house smell."
Even small cracks are worth a second look — they rarely stay small once seasonal ground movement gets involved.
It's easy to dismiss efflorescence as harmless dust, but it actually signals active moisture movement through the wall.
A sump pump that never stops cycling is often working harder than it should, or is undersized for your Larsen lot's water table.
A bowing basement wall is a structural concern in addition to a water one — this is the kind of Larsen call we prioritize fast.
Peeling paint low on a basement wall or warped baseboards upstairs often trace back to moisture migrating up from below.
